Choice Eliminator ("the add-on") is a Google Forms editor add-on that lets a form owner limit how many times each option of a choice question may be selected. This policy explains what data the add-on accesses and how it is used.

How the data is used

All processing happens within Google Apps Script on Google's infrastructure, in the context of your own form. The add-on uses the data solely to enforce the limits you configure and to display usage counts in the sidebar.

Data retention and deletion

Configuration and tallies remain in your form's Document Properties until you remove the add-on or clear them via the sidebar's "Turn off all" action. Uninstalling the add-on and deleting the form removes all associated data.
